Srinagar: Apni Party president Mohammad Altaf Bukhari Saturday said that his party will field candidates from 60 seats including 40 in Kashmir and 20 in Jammu for the upcoming assembly elections in Jammu and Kashmir.
Talking to the media persons while visiting Chanapora, Bukhari as per the news agency KNO said that there won’t be any alliance with anyone.
“We will contest the assembly polls on our own and we have decided not to go for any alliance this time,” Bukhari said, adding that AP will field 40 candidates from Kashmir and 20 from Jammu division.
He further alleged that the PDP and BJP are in a “secret alliance”, adding that some parties are openly forging an alliance while some are behind the curtains.
